BGRIM posts 51.6% increase in net profit for first quarter: B.Grimm Power Plc (BGRIM) reported a 51.6% increase in net profit for the first quarter this year, while advancing industrial user expansion and nearing commercial operation dates for its renewable energy projects. Net profit jumped by 51.6% to 749 million baht, while earnings before interest, […]

AWC sets >Bt100b 5-yr capex, focusing on domestic, with 3 new hotels to CODed and Jurassic World in Jul, interested in Govt’s entertainment complex for non-casino segment. Comment: Buying from the family? Or actual development? AWC b/s still feels stretched and even with the share price -50% since its IPO, it’s still expensive…

BANPU: planning more M&A power business in the US to take advantage of Trump’s fossil fuel-friendly policies & power-hungry data center, aims to expand at least 750mw of gas-fires power in the US over next 5 years from current 750mw from Temple I & Temple II operating in Texas.
